با یکی از بهترین دوره های مربوط به برد رزبری پای با استفاده از زبان محبوب پایتون در خدمت شما عزیزان هستیم، در این مجموعه به صورت کامل زبان برنامه نویسی پایتون رو آموزش دادیم و هم برنامه نویسی برد رزبری پای رو با استفاده از پایتون به صورت صفر تا صد آموزش دادیم و حتی برنامه نویسی GPIO های رزبری و راه اندازی سنسور ها و ماژول مختلف رو هم به صورت کاربردی آموزش دادیم. در ادامه سرفصل ها رو خدمتتون تقدیم میکنیم:

 

فصل اول : راه اندازی برد رزبری پای به صورت جامع

-آشنایی با برد رزبری پای

-آموزش راه اندازی برد رزبری پای به صورت جامع و صفر تا صد

-نکاتی در خصوص انتخاب قطعات ضروری برای برد رزبری پای

-آموزش تنظیمات و پیکربندی برد رزبری پای

-آموزش Expand کردن کارت حافظه در رزبری پای

-آموزش دستورات جامع و کارردی برد رزبری پای

  • دستورات مربوط به نصب و به روز رسانی پکیج ها
  • دستورات کار با شبکه در محیط رزبری پای
  • دستورات کار با فایل ها و دایرکتوری ها
  • دستورات استخراج مشخصه های رزبری پای
  • دستورات راه اندازی و خروج از سیستم
  • دستورات اعطای سطوح دسترسی

-تشریح سخت افزار برد رزبری پای :

  • پردازنده مرکزی
  • RAM
  • اسلات کارت حافظه
  • پورت HDMI
  • سوکت Display برای اتصال LCD
  • سوکت Camera برای اتصال دوربین
  • تغذیه MicroUSB
  • پایه های GPIO
  • ماژول وای فای و بلوتوث داخلی
  • و ...

-معرفی آخرین نسخه ارائه شده برد رزبری پای

-آموزش کامل برد رزبری پای 3 مدل B پلاس

-بررسی کامل فیچر های جدید اضافه شده به برد رزبری پای

-بررسی تفاوت های برد رزبری پای B Plus با مدل B

-نکات و ترفند های کاربردی Raspberry pi B plue

-آموزش نصب سیستم عامل رزبین بر روی Raspberry pi B plus

-آشنایی با پروتکل SSH برای ریموت زدن به سرورهای لینوکسی

-تشریح ویژگی های سیستم عامل رزبین

-آموزش نرم افزار های Win32 Disk Imager و SDformatter

-آموزش نرم افزار های Putty و Network Wireless Watcher

-مبادله فایل بین برد رزبری پای و ویندوز با استفاده از نرم افزار WinSCP

-آموزش نصب و پیکربندی نرم افزار Tight VNC Server

 

 فصل دوم : آموزش زبان برنامه نویسی پایتون به صورت جامع

-معرفی زبان برنامه نویسی پایتون

-تاریخچه زبان برنامه نویسی پایتون

-محبوبیت پایتون و دلایل آن

-آشنایی با ویژگی های پایتون

-مقایسه پایتون با سایر زبان های برنامه نویسی

-معرفی برخی از برنامه های انتشار یافته با پایتون

-معرفی کاربرد های پایتون

-آشنایی با نسخه های پایتون

-معرفی محیط های برنامه نویسی پایتون

-چرا پایتون ؟

-آشنایی با وب سایت پایتون

-اجرای کامند های پایتون در محیط تحت وب

-آموزش کامل نصب و پیکربندی محیط برنامه نویسی پایتون

-آشنایی با حالت تعاملی و حالت اسکریپتی برای نوشتن برنامه های پایتون

-معرفی محیط IDLE پایتون و آموزش تنظیمات مربوطه

-آموزش متغیر ها و تمام نکات مربوطه

-قوانین نام گذاری متغیر ها

-آشنایی با انواع داده های در پایتون (عددی رشته ای اعشاری اعداد مختلط)

-آموزش توابع print() و input() و type()

-آموزش ایجاد و ذخیره برنامه ها در پایتون

-آموزش عبارات محاسباتی در پایتون

-آموزش عملگر ها (محاسباتی - انتسابی مقایسه های منطقی عضویت هویتی بیتی)

-اولویت و ترتیب اجرای عملگر ها در پایتون

-انواع خطا ها در پایتون

-آموزش دستورات ساده و مرکب در پایتون

-معرفی برخی از توابع داخلی پایتون

  • تابع help()
  • تابع int()
  • تابع str()
  • تابع float()
  • تابع chr()
  • تابع sum() و max() و min()
  • تابع bin() و oct() و hex()
  • تابع list() و dict() و tuple() و set()
  • تابع len()
  • تابع sort()
  • و ...

-آموزش توابع نوشته شده توسط خود کاربر

-نکات جامعی در خصوص آرگومان ها و پارامتر های توابع

-تعریف توابع با آرگومان های متغیر

-آموزش توابع بازگشتی در پایتون

-نکات و ترفند های توابع در پایتون

-فراخوانی توابع قبلی  با استفاده از دستور import

-آموزش ساختمان داده ها به صورت کاملا جامع و کاربردی:

  • دنباله ها و رشته ها
  • لیست ها
  • تاپل ها
  • دیکشنری ها
  • مجموعه ها

-مقایسه ساختمان داده ها با یکدیگر

-آموزش نکات کامل و جامع در خصوص ساختمان داده ها

-آموزش متدهای مربوط به رشته ها

-آموزش متد های مربوط به لیست ها

-آموزش متدهای مربوط به تاپل ها

-آموزش متد های مربوط به دیکشنری ها

-آموزش متد های مربوط به مجموعه ها

-آشنایی کامل با عملگر های برش در ساختمان داده ها

-تبدیل ساختمان داده ها به همدیگر

-آشنایی با ساختمان های تغییر پذیر و تغییر ناپذیر

-آشنایی با مفهوم اندیس در ساختمان داده ها

-آموزش کامل دستورات شرطی در پایتون:

  • دستور if
  • دستور else
  • دستور elif

-آموزش کامل و جامع حلقه های تکرار در پایتون

  • دستور while
  • دستور for

-استفاده از حلقه های تکرار به عنوان دستورات شرطی در پایتون

-حلقه ها و ساختمان داده ها در پایتون

-آموزش حلقه های تو در تو

-آموزش دستورات کنترلی در پایتون :

  • دستور break
  • دستور continue
  • دستور pass

-آموزش کامل دستور range() در پایتون

-پروژه های جامع و کاربردی با استفاده از دستورات شرطی و حلقه ها و دستورات کنترلی

-آموزش کار با فایل ها در پایتون

-آموزش حوزه های کاری متغیر ها (scop) در پایتون

-آموزش قواعد scop ها در پایتون

-آموزش دستور کلیدی global برای تعریف متغیر های سراسری

-آموزش استفاده از دستور help در پایتون

-آموزش ماژول ها در پایتون

-آموزش حالت های مختلف استفاده از دستور import

-آموزش مباحث شی گرایی در پایتون:

  • مفهوم شی گرایی در پایتون
  • تعریف کلاس ها و متد ها
  • ایجاد آبجکت (شی)
  • بدل سازی در پایتون
  • بهینه سازی برنامه ها در پایتون
  • کاربرد دستور pass در کلاس ها
  • وراثت
  • و ...

فصل سوم : برنامه نویسی برد رزبری پای با استفاده از پایتون

-آشنایی با پایه های GPIO در برد رزبری پای

-آموزش شماره گذاری پایه های GPIO در برد رزبری پای

-آموزش اجرای محیط پایتون در برد رزبری پای

-اجرای پایتون از طریق ترمینال در برد رزبری پای

-آموزش افزودن و پیکربندی کتابخانه GPIO به محیط پایتون

-آشنایی با انواع مدهای شماره گذاری GPIO ها در پایتون و ویژگی های هر کدام

-آشنایی با متدها و توابع ماژول GPIO در برد رزبری پای:

  • متد setmode()
  • متد setup()
  • متد output()
  • متد input()
  • متد cleanup()
  • متد setwarning()
  • متد gpio_function()
  • و ...

-آشنایی با پراپرتی های ماژول GPIO در برد رزبری پای:

  • پراپرتی VERSION
  • پراپرتی INFO
  • و ...

-آموزش کامل تعریف پایه ها به صورت ورودی و خروجی در برد رزبری پای

-پروژه ledچشمک زن به صورت جامع

-آموزش کامل لبه های بالا رونده و پایین رونده در رزبری پای

-آموزش متد wait_for_edge() در رزبری پای

-آموزش مقدار دهی اولیه به پین ها در برد رزبری پای

-آشنایی به مقاومت های pull up , pull down

-آموزش پیاده سازی مقاومت های پول آپ و پول داون در برد رزبری پای

-آموزش کامل و جامع استفاده از دکمه ها و LED ها در پروژه ها :

  • استفاده از روش پولینگ (pooling)
  • استفاده از لبه های بالارونده و پایین رونده
  • استفاده از رویداد ها event ها
  • استفاده از وقفه ها

 

-آموزش دستور add_event_derect() در برد رزبری پای

-مقایسه روش پولینگ و وقفه ها به صورت جامع

-پروژه استفاده همزمان از دکمه ها و LED ها به صورت کامل

-آموزش واحد PWM در برد رزبری پای

-آموزش کامل متد های مربوط به واحد PWM در برد رزبری پای

-آموزش مفهوم دیوتی سایل (duty cycle) در واحد PWM

-معرفی پایه های PWM در برد رزبری پای

-پروژه جامع چراغ راهنمایی (traffic light) با استفاده از واحد PWM

-آشنایی با led rgb و را ه اندازی آن با استفاده از برد رزبری پای

-آموزش دستورات try و except در برنامه نویسی پایتون

-آشنایی با وقفه KeybordInterrupt در پایتون

-پروژه بسیار جامع و کاربردی رقص نور چند حالته با استفاده از برد رزبری پای (با استفاده از 10 عدد LED)

-استفاده از ساختمان داده ها در برنامه نویسی GPIO ها رزبری پای

-پروژه جامع و کاربردی مسافت سنج با استفاده از سنسور HC-SR04

-پروژه جامع و کاربردی راه اندازی و کنترل کامل موتور با استفاده از برد رزبری پای

-نکاتی در خصوص راه اندازی سرو موتور ها و استپر موتور ها

 

سرفصل های آموزشی

جلسه اول‌: توضیحاتی در خصوص دوره و آشنایی با اهداف مجموعه آموزشی
جلسه دوم : آموزش راه اندازی و شروع به کار با رزبری پای
جلسه سوم : آموزش جامع و کاربردی کامند های لینوکسی در سیستم عامل رزبین
جلسه چهارم : آموزش کامل و پروژه محور کانفیگ برد رزبری پای
جلسه پنجم : آموزش جامع و صفر تا صد نصب پایتون در رزبری پای و نکات مربوطه
جلسه ششم :‌ آموزش زبان پایتون به صورت کاربردی - قسمت اول
جلسه هفتم : آموزش پایتون در رزبری پای - (مبحث متغیر ها) - قسمت دوم
جلسه هشتم :‌آموزش پایتون در رزبری پای (مبحث عملگر ها و عملوندها) - قسمت سوم
جلسه نهم : آموزش پایتون در رزبری پای (مبحث کامند های پیشرفته) - قسمت چهارم
جلسه دهم : آموزش پایتون در رزبری پای (مبحث توابع داخلی پایتون) - قسمت پنجم
جلسه یازدهم : آموزش پایتون در رزبری پای (توابع نوشته شده توسط کاربر) - قسمت ششم
جلسه دوازدهم : آموزش پایتون در رزبری پای (ساختمان داده رشته) - قسمت هفتم
جلسه سیزدهم : آموزش پایتون در رزبری پای (ساختمان داده لیست) - قسمت هشتم
جلسه چهاردهم : آموزش پایتون در رزبری پای (ساختمان داده تاپل) - قسمت نهم
جلسه پانزدهم : آموزش پایتون در رزبری پای (ساختمان داده دیکشنری) - قسمت دهم
جلسه شانزدهم : آموزش پایتون در رزبری پای (ساختمان داده مجموعه ها) - قسمت یازدهم
جلسه هفدهم : آموزش پایتون در رزبری پای (دستورات شرطی) - قسمت دوازدهم
جلسه هجدهم : آموزش پایتون در رزبری پای (دستورات کنترلی) - قسمت سیزدهم
جلسه نوزدهم : آموزش پایتون در رزبری پای (دستورات FOR و WHILE به صورت تودرتو) - قسمت چهاردهم
جلسه بیستم : آموزش پایتون در رزبری پای (نوشتن توابع پیشرفته ) - قسمت پانزدهم
جلسه بیست و یکم : آموزش پایتون در رزبری پای ( فایل ها ) - قسمت شانزدهم
جلسه بیست و دوم : آموزش پایتون در رزبری پای ( حوزه دید متغیر ها - اسکوپ ) - قسمت هفدهم
جلسه بیست و سوم : آموزش پایتون در رزبری پای ( کلاس ها - قسمت اول ) - قسمت هجدهم
جلسه بیست و چهارم : آموزش پایتون در رزبری پای ( کلاس ها - قسمت دوم ) - قسمت نوزدهم
جلسه بیست و پنجم : آموزش پایتون در رزبری پای ( کلاس ها - قسمت سوم ) - قسمت بیستم
جلسه بیست و ششم : آموزش راه اندازی GPIO های رزبری پای توسط پایتون
جلسه بیست و هفتم : آموزش تعریف GPIO ها به صورت خروجی و پروژه های کاربردی
جلسه بیست و هشتم : آموزش دستور GPIO.Function برای استخراج اطلاعات GPIO ها در رزبری پای
جلسه بیست و نهم : آموزش تعریف GPIO ها به صورت ورودی و پروژه های کاربردی - قسمت اول
جلسه سی ام : آموزش تعریف GPIO ها به صورت ورودی و پروژه های کاربردی - قسمت دوم
جلسه سی یک ام : آموزش واحد PWM در رزبری پای به صورت جامع - قسمت اول
جلسه سی و دوم : آموزش واحد PWM در رزبری پای به صورت جامع - قسمت دوم
جلسه سی و سوم : آموزش جامع و پروژه محور رقص نور 10 کاناله و چند حالته توسط پایتون و رزبری پای
جلسه سی و چهارم : آموزش جامع و پروژه محور مسافت سنج حرفه ای توسط پایتون و رزبری پای
جلسه سی و پنجم : آموزش جامع و پروژه محور کنترل موتور به صورت کامل توسط پایتون و رزبری پای
جلسه سی و ششم : خروجی پروژه ها
فایل های آموزش (سورس پروژه، شماتیک، مدار، کلیه کتابخانه های مورد نیاز)

درباره استاد دوره

مجتبی شادریان فارغ التحصیل کارشناسی ارشد نرم افزار از دانشگاه پیام نور تهران و کارشناسی الکترونیک از دانشگاه سراسری تبریز و مدرس زبان های برنامه نویسی تحت ویندوز، دوره های امنیت و شبکه ، اندروید، میکروکنترلرها و انواع برد های صنعتی می باشند و پروژه های مختلف در زمینه میکروکنترلر ها و بردهای صنعتی و کاربردی مثل آردینو و رزبری پای و پروژه های تخصصی تحت ویندوز را برای سازمان ها و ارگان های مختلف طراحی و عملیاتی نموده اند. به مدت 10 سال به صورت حرفه ای در زمینه برنامه نویسی اندروید و میکروکنترلرها، فعالیت داشته اند و علاقه زیادی به ارتباط بین سیستم عامل های مختلف و اینترنت اشیا دارند.

نظرات

دوره‌های مرتبط

مجموعه آموزش مقدماتی رزبری پای به زبان فارسی

4.9
<p dir="RTL" style="text-align:justify"><span style="font-size:11pt"><strong><span style="font-size:14.0pt">در این مجموعه آموزشی سعی بر ...
783,000 تومان